IC&V Technician 1

PCI Pharma Services is a company focused on life changing therapies and their global impact. They are seeking an Instrument Control and Vision Technician to set-up, install, troubleshoot, maintain, and repair equipment while ensuring a safe work environment and supporting site goals and objectives.

Responsibilities

Knowledge of electrical devices in AC/DC control circuits (e.g., switches, relays, indicators, motor starters, overloads, contactors, fuses). This includes knowledge of types of devices, limits, and functions
PLC Programming: Knowledge of and the ability to read and write programmable logic code for PLCs
Vision-Systems: Knowledge of machine vision systems, including the ability of program code-reading systems
Servo Drives: The ability to understand the functionality of servo-drives. The ability to read, interpret and use the information presented in drawings, diagrams, schematics and blueprints to determine appropriate activities, tools and next steps in the production process or systems being used; and keeping licensing up to date
Electrical Systems: Knowledge of 3-phase electrical systems, including components, repair processes, and installation procedures
Preventative Maintenance: The ability to identify equipment maintenance needs by using PM Work Orders. This includes the ability to communicate these needs to the appropriate people
Pneumatic Components and Diagrams: Knowledge of pneumatic systems and diagrams. This includes knowledge of functions, components, and safety procedures
Lockout/Tagout (LOTO) Procedures: Knowledge of the processes and procedures to lock out equipment while cleaning, repairing or servicing
Production Processes: Basic knowledge and development of plant production processes and layouts, which includes cross-departmental coordination, communication, and planning within our area of responsibility
Power Tools: The ability to properly and safely operate, maintain, repair, clean, and store power tools and equipment (e.g., chop-saw, hand drills)
Manual Dexterity: The ability to quickly move your hands, your hands together with your arm, or your two hands to grasp, manipulate, or assemble objects
Hand-eye Coordination: The ability to coordinate one's eyes with one's fingers, wrists, or arms to move, carry, or manipulate objects or to perform other job-related tasks
Visual Acuity: The ability to see details (e.g., letters, numbers, codes, color, symbols, marks, labels, signs) clearly, to accomplish work tasks in a safe and efficient manner
